Madonna has weighed in on the controversial comments from Domenico Dolce of Dolce and Gabbana, which caused Elton John to call for a boycott on the fashion house.
Dolce defended his comments earlier this week, which included him telling an Italian magazine that children born via IVF or other alternative methods of birth are “synthetic.”
On Wednesday, Madonna shared a shot from her 2010 shoot for Dolce and Gabbana and advised them to “think before you speak.”
“All babies contain a soul however they come to this earth and their families. There is nothing synthetic about a soul!!” she wrote. “So how can we dismiss IVF and surrogacy? Every soul comes to us to teach us a lesson. God has his hand in everything even technology! We are arrogant to think Man does anything on his own.”

Madonna and John have had a long-withstanding feud but clearly on this topic, they see eye to eye. They have since made up.
Dolce has since responded to the #BoycottDolceandGabbana backlash, saying, "I'm Sicilian and I grew up in a traditional family, made up of a mother, a father and children,” adding, “This is the reality in which I grew up, but it does not imply that I don't understand different ones.”
John has two children with his husband, David Furnish, who were born via surrogate.
